Chapter 497. The Stranger Husband

January 17, 2020 · 4 min read · 744 words

"Are you joking? Whether he's my husband or not, I'd know better than you!" Huang Ling was driving, completely dismissive.

"I checked his phone. He called you seven times tonight." Chen Ge kept his head down, his hand rummaging through his backpack.

"Doesn't that just prove he loves me?" Huang Ling found Chen Ge strange—in every sense of the word.

"But none of those seven calls went through. The call you received on the Route 104 bus came from someone else."

"Someone else?" Huang Ling was so startled she turned her head straight toward Chen Ge. "Impossible!"

"Keep your eyes on the road." Chen Ge pointed at the road ahead, his tone flat. "I have no reason to lie to you. I'm only telling you this out of goodwill. Believe it or not—that's up to you."

After Chen Ge finished speaking, the taxi fell silent. Neither of them said a word.

Huang Ling pressed her lips together and focused on driving, though her grip on the steering wheel grew tighter and tighter. After a few minutes, she slammed on the brakes without warning.

The taxi came to a stop in the downpour, the atmosphere inside the car turning eerie.

Huang Ling stared at the steering wheel for a long time, then slowly turned to look at Chen Ge. "Jia Ming really has been different since before. Ever since the car accident, he's become withdrawn and shut-in. He barely talks to me anymore. He can't sleep through the night. The doctor says he's probably developed depression."

"So the timing of your husband's change lines up with that car accident, correct?" Chen Ge didn't look at Huang Ling. He kept his head down.

"Are you even listening to what I'm saying? Jia Ming got depression because of that accident. He's sick." Huang Ling gripped the steering wheel and forced a smile. "He knew our family was in a tough spot, so he voluntarily gave up therapy. He stopped taking medication after a while too, because the four or five hundred yuan a month for medicine was a real burden for us. I was the only one bringing in money at the time. I knew he felt terrible about it, so I can understand all these changes he's gone through."

"Think more carefully. Besides the low moods, did he do anything unusual? I mean specific behaviors unrelated to the illness." Chen Ge rattled off a few examples casually. "For instance, you waking up in the middle of the night to find him standing by the bed staring at you with his eyes open; a completely different voice suddenly coming out of his mouth; secretly killing small animals and hiding the bodies in the room—that sort of thing."

After hearing Chen Ge's words, Huang Ling struggled to twist around and glance at Xiao Gu sitting in the back seat. She was starting to feel afraid of Chen Ge. "No. None of those things you described have happened."

"You can check the call log on your own phone, and think about it more carefully. This could be a matter of life and death for you." Chen Ge had no interest in the man in Huang Ling's home. What had truly caught his attention was the person who'd called her on the bus.

"Call log?" Huang Ling pulled out her phone and checked. The call log showed only seven missed calls—there was no record of the calls between her and her husband while she'd been on the hearse.

"You can suspect me of lying, but your own phone wouldn't." Chen Ge gazed out the window at the torrential rain. "I'd advise you not to hold anything back. The one in your house may already have caught on. The next time you're alone with him, who knows what he might do to you."

Huang Ling clutched her phone. A long time passed before she spoke. "After the accident, Jia Ming started hating children. And things like stuffed dolls."

"Tell me more." A flicker of light passed through Chen Ge's eyes.

"A long time ago, he gave me some stuffed dolls. I know I'm not young anymore, but those things were still memories between the two of us, so I never threw them away. I put them in a closet and would take them out once in a while to look at."

"I can't remember exactly when it started, but I noticed one of the dolls in the closet had gone missing."
